Planned Job Cuts Grow In January
Wal-Mart's announcement last month that it is closing 154 U.S. stores
drove Challenger's layoff count to an outsized 75,114 in January. This
is the highest total since July last year. Retail, where holiday sales
proved soft, leads the month's list of layoff announcements at 22,246
followed by the hard-hit energy sector at 20,103.
